Routine Pump Maintenance Checklist

A structured maintenance schedule improves equipment reliability and reduces the likelihood of emergency breakdowns.

Weekly Maintenance

Perform the following visual and operational checks:

  • Inspect pump body for water leakage.
  • Check system pressure.
  • Observe pump start and stop operation.
  • Listen for unusual noise.
  • Inspect vibration levels.
  • Check pressure gauge readings.
  • Verify normal water flow.
  • Inspect suction and discharge piping.

Monthly Maintenance

Monthly inspections should include preventive servicing activities.

  • Clean suction strainers and filters.
  • Tighten electrical terminals.
  • Inspect pressure switches.
  • Inspect valves for leakage.
  • Check pump alignment.
  • Clean ventilation openings.
  • Inspect electrical control panel.
  • Verify pressure vessel performance.
  • Inspect cable insulation.

Quarterly Maintenance

Quarterly servicing should involve more detailed mechanical inspections.

  • Inspect impeller wear.
  • Check mechanical seal condition.
  • Measure motor insulation resistance.
  • Inspect bearings.
  • Test pressure vessel air pre-charge.
  • Inspect pipe supports.
  • Verify vibration levels.
  • Test overload protection.

Annual Maintenance

Annual servicing should be carried out by qualified technicians.

Typical annual maintenance includes:

  • Complete pump dismantling (where required)
  • Motor performance testing
  • Bearing replacement if necessary
  • Mechanical seal replacement
  • Impeller inspection
  • Pressure vessel testing
  • Pressure switch calibration
  • Electrical safety inspection
  • Flow and pressure performance testing
  • Final commissioning

Annual servicing helps restore system performance and identifies components approaching the end of their service life.

Operating Conditions That Affect Pump Performance in the UAE

Pump systems installed in the UAE operate under environmental conditions that require more frequent inspection than many other regions.

Factors affecting equipment performance include:

  • High ambient temperatures
  • Continuous operation during summer months
  • Dust accumulation
  • Hard water scaling
  • Sand contamination
  • High operating pressure
  • Outdoor exposure to UV radiation

These conditions increase wear on bearings, seals, motors, impellers, and pressure vessels, making preventive maintenance essential for long-term reliability.

  • Cavitation

Cavitation is one of the most destructive hydraulic conditions affecting centrifugal pumps. It occurs when vapor bubbles form inside the pump due to insufficient suction pressure and collapse as they move through the impeller.

When Should a Pump Be Repaired?

Repair is generally recommended when the damage is localized and the pump body and motor remain structurally sound.

When Should a Pump Be Repaired

When Should a Pump Be Replaced?

Replacement becomes the more economical option when repair costs approach or exceed the value of the equipment.

Consider replacing the pump if:

  • Motor winding is extensively damaged.
  • Pump casing is cracked or heavily corroded.
  • Multiple components have failed simultaneously.
  • Spare parts are no longer available.
  • The pump no longer meets operational requirements.
  • Energy consumption has significantly increased due to equipment age.

Pump Maintenance Best Practices for UAE Conditions

Pump systems operating in the UAE are exposed to harsh environmental conditions that accelerate component wear and reduce equipment performance. A maintenance program should therefore consider local operating conditions.

High Ambient Temperatures

High summer temperatures increase motor operating temperatures and reduce cooling efficiency. Ensure adequate ventilation around the pump and regularly monitor motor temperature during operation.

Hard Water Scaling

Water with high mineral content can cause scaling on impellers, mechanical seals, and internal pipe surfaces, reducing flow rate and hydraulic efficiency.

Dust and Sand Contamination

Dust and airborne sand particles may enter pump rooms or accumulate around cooling vents, affecting motor cooling and bearing life.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. How often should a water pump be serviced?

Routine visual inspections should be carried out weekly, preventive maintenance should be performed monthly, and a comprehensive inspection by qualified technicians is recommended annually. Pumps operating under continuous duty or harsh environmental conditions may require more frequent servicing.

2. What are the most common causes of pump failure?

Common causes include mechanical seal failure, bearing wear, impeller damage, electrical faults, dry running, cavitation, pressure switch malfunction, inadequate lubrication, and poor preventive maintenance.

3. Can a leaking water pump be repaired?

Yes. In many cases, leaks are caused by worn mechanical seals, damaged gaskets, loose fittings, or deteriorated O-rings. These components can often be replaced without replacing the entire pump.

4. How long does a water pump typically last?

The service life of a water pump depends on the operating environment, maintenance practices, water quality, and usage. With regular preventive maintenance, many pumps provide reliable performance for several years.

5. Is annual pump maintenance necessary?

Yes. Annual maintenance includes detailed inspections, performance testing, calibration, and replacement of worn components. It helps improve reliability, reduce operating costs, and extend equipment lifespan.
